Union Pacific (NYSE:UNP –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, January 27th. The railroad operator reported $2.86 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$2.92 by ($0.06). The firm had revenue of $6.09 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$6.15 billion. Union Pacific had a return on equity of 40.89% and a net margin of 29.12%.The company’s revenue was down .6%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the business posted $2.91 EPS. On average, equities research analysts anticipate that Union Pacific Corporation will post 11.99 EPS for the current year.

Union Pacific Profile
Union Pacific Corporation (NYSE: UNP) is one of the largest freight railroad companies in the United States. Its principal operating subsidiary, Union Pacific Railroad, has roots that trace back to the Pacific Railway Act of 1862 and the construction of the first transcontinental rail link completed in 1869. The company is headquartered in Omaha, Nebraska, and operates as a holding company for rail transportation and related services.
Union Pacific’s core business is the movement of freight by rail across an extensive rail network serving the western two‑thirds of the United States.
